Goods received for multiple destinations

If an item has multiple destinations, the Assign Goods Inwards Quantities window will appear. If all items have been received these can be received by selecting OK.

The Creating New Delivery Item Detail Records window will open where all the traceability information can be inserted. Enter all other relevant information relating to the quantity received, the unit price (if known, this can be input later), date received if not the date displayed. Depending on parameter settings the Internal Batch Number may be input automatically, if not use the calculator button to populate.

Each destination for the item will be recorded in the Deliveries for: table, depending on the parameter settings the batch number will be either one reference or separate references, contact Tricorn for more details.
